unit SynEditMarkupBracket;

{$mode objfpc}{$H+}

interface

uses
  Classes, SysUtils, Graphics, SynEditMarkup, SynEditMiscClasses, Controls, LCLProc;

type
  TSynEditBracketHighlightStyle = (
    sbhsLeftOfCursor,
    sbhsRightOfCursor,
    sbhsBoth
  );
  { TSynEditMarkupBracket }

  TSynEditMarkupBracket = class(TSynEditMarkup)
  private
    // Physical Position
    FBracketHighlightPos: TPoint;
    FBracketHighlightAntiPos: TPoint;
    FHighlightStyle: TSynEditBracketHighlightStyle;
    FNeedInvalidate: Boolean;
    procedure SetHighlightStyle(const AValue: TSynEditBracketHighlightStyle);
  protected
    procedure FindMatchingBracketPair(LogCaret: TPoint;
      var StartBracket, EndBracket: TPoint);
    procedure DoCaretChanged(Sender: TObject); override;
    procedure DoTopLineChanged(OldTopLine : Integer); override;
    procedure DoLinesInWindoChanged(OldLinesInWindow : Integer); override;
    procedure DoTextChanged(StartLine, EndLine, ACountDiff: Integer); override;
    procedure DoMarkupChanged(AMarkup: TSynSelectedColor); override;
    procedure DoEnabledChanged(Sender: TObject); override;
    procedure DoVisibleChanged(AVisible: Boolean); override;
  public
    constructor Create(ASynEdit: TSynEditBase);
    procedure DecPaintLock; override;

    function GetMarkupAttributeAtRowCol(const aRow: Integer;
                                        const aStartCol: TLazSynDisplayTokenBound;
                                        const AnRtlInfo: TLazSynDisplayRtlInfo): TSynSelectedColor; override;
    procedure GetNextMarkupColAfterRowCol(const aRow: Integer;
                                         const aStartCol: TLazSynDisplayTokenBound;
                                         const AnRtlInfo: TLazSynDisplayRtlInfo;
                                         out   ANextPhys, ANextLog: Integer); override;

    procedure InvalidateBracketHighlight;
    property HighlightStyle: TSynEditBracketHighlightStyle read FHighlightStyle write SetHighlightStyle;
  end;

implementation
uses
  SynEdit;

{ TSynEditMarkupBracket }

constructor TSynEditMarkupBracket.Create(ASynEdit : TSynEditBase);
begin
  inherited Create(ASynEdit);
  FBracketHighlightPos.Y := -1;
  FBracketHighlightAntiPos.Y := -1;
  FHighlightStyle := sbhsBoth;
  MarkupInfo.Foreground := clNone;
  MarkupInfo.Background := clNone;
  MarkupInfo.Style := [fsBold];
  MarkupInfo.StyleMask := [];
end;

procedure TSynEditMarkupBracket.DecPaintLock;
begin
  inherited DecPaintLock;
  if (FPaintLock = 0) and FNeedInvalidate then
    In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.SetHighlightStyle(
  const AValue: TSynEditBracketHighlightStyle);
begin
  if FHighlightStyle <> AValue then
  begin
    FHighlightStyle := AValue;
    InvalidateBracketHighlight;
  end;
end;

procedure TSynEditMarkupBracket.FindMatchingBracketPair(LogCaret: TPoint; var StartBracket,
  EndBracket: TPoint);
const
  Brackets: set of Char = ['(',')','{','}','[',']', '''', '"' ];
var
  StartLine: string;
  x: Integer;
begin
  StartBracket.Y := -1;
  EndBracket.Y := -1;
  if (LogCaret.Y < 1) or (LogCaret.Y > Lines.Count) or (LogCaret.X < 1) then
    Exit;

  StartLine := Lines[LogCaret.Y - 1];

  // check for bracket, left of cursor
  if (HighlightStyle in [sbhsLeftOfCursor, sbhsBoth]) and (LogCaret.x > 1) then
  begin
    x := Lines.LogicPosAddChars(StartLine, LogCaret.x, -1);
    if (x <= length(StartLine)) and (StartLine[x] in Brackets) then
    begin
      StartBracket := LogCaret;
      StartBracket.x := x;
      EndBracket := TCustomSynEdit(SynEdit).FindMatchingBracketLogical(StartBracket, False, False, False, False);
      if EndBracket.y < 0 then
        StartBracket.y := -1;
      Exit;
    end;
  end;

  // check for bracket after caret
  if (HighlightStyle in [sbhsRightOfCursor, sbhsBoth]) then
  begin
    x := LogCaret.x ;
    if (x <= length(StartLine)) and (StartLine[x] in Brackets) then
    begin
      StartBracket := LogCaret;
      EndBracket := TCustomSynEdit(SynEdit).FindMatchingBracketLogical(LogCaret, False, False, False, False);
      if EndBracket.y < 0 then
        StartBracket.y := -1;
    end;
  end;
end;

procedure TSynEditMarkupBracket.DoCaretChanged(Sender: TObject);
begin
  In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.DoTopLineChanged(OldTopLine: Integer);
begin
  In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.DoLinesInWindoChanged(OldLinesInWindow: Integer);
begin
  In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.DoTextChanged(StartLine, EndLine,
  ACountDiff: Integer);
begin
  In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.DoMarkupChanged(AMarkup: TSynSelectedColor);
begin
  In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.DoEnabledChanged(Sender: TObject);
begin
  In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.DoVisibleChanged(AVisible: Boolean);
begin
  inherited DoVisibleChanged(AVisible);
  if SynEdit.IsVisible then
    InvalidateBracketHighlight;
end;

procedure TSynEditMarkupBracket.InvalidateBracketHighlight;
var
  NewPos, NewAntiPos, SwapPos : TPoint;
begin
  FNeedInvalidate := True;
  if (Caret = nil) or (not SynEdit.HandleAllocated) or (FPaintLock > 0) or
     (not SynEdit.IsVisible)
  then
    exit;

  FNeedInvalidate := False;
  NewPos.Y:=-1;
  NewAntiPos.Y:=-1;
  if eoBracketHighlight in TCustomSynEdit(SynEdit).Options
  then FindMatchingBracketPair(Caret.LineBytePos, NewPos, NewAntiPos);

  // Always keep ordered
  if (NewAntiPos.Y > 0)
  and ((NewAntiPos.Y < NewPos.Y) or ((NewAntiPos.Y = NewPos.Y) and (NewAntiPos.X < NewPos.X)))
  then begin
    SwapPos    := NewAntiPos;
    NewAntiPos := NewPos;
    NewPos     := SwapPos;
  end;

  // invalidate old bracket highlighting, if changed
  if (FBracketHighlightPos.Y > 0)
  and ((FBracketHighlightPos.Y <> NewPos.Y) or (FBracketHighlightPos.X <> NewPos.X))
  then begin
    //DebugLn('TCustomSynEdit.InvalidateBracketHighlight A Y=',dbgs(FBracketHighlightPos));
    InvalidateSynLines(FBracketHighlightPos.Y,FBracketHighlightPos.Y);
  end;

  if (FBracketHighlightAntiPos.Y > 0)
  and (FBracketHighlightPos.Y <> FBracketHighlightAntiPos.Y)
  and ((FBracketHighlightAntiPos.Y <> NewAntiPos.Y) or (FBracketHighlightAntiPos.X <> NewAntiPos.X))
  then
    InvalidateSynLines(FBracketHighlightAntiPos.Y,FBracketHighlightAntiPos.Y);

  // invalidate new bracket highlighting, if changed
  if NewPos.Y>0 then begin
    //DebugLn('TCustomSynEdit.InvalidateBracketHighlight C Y=',dbgs(NewPos.Y),' X=',dbgs(NewPos.X),' Y=',dbgs(NewAntiPos.Y),' X=',dbgs(NewAntiPos.X));
    if ((FBracketHighlightPos.Y <> NewPos.Y) or (FBracketHighlightPos.X <> NewPos.X))
    then InvalidateSynLines(NewPos.Y, NewPos.Y);

    if ((NewPos.Y <> NewAntiPos.Y)
        or ((FBracketHighlightPos.Y = NewPos.Y) and (FBracketHighlightPos.X = NewPos.X))
       )
    and ((FBracketHighlightAntiPos.Y <> NewAntiPos.Y) or (FBracketHighlightAntiPos.X <> NewAntiPos.X))
    then InvalidateSynLines(NewAntiPos.Y, NewAntiPos.Y);
  end;
  FBracketHighlightPos     := NewPos;
  FBracketHighlightAntiPos := NewAntiPos;
//  DebugLn('TCustomSynEdit.InvalidateBracketHighlight C P=',dbgs(NewPos),' A=',dbgs(NewAntiPos), ' LP=',dbgs(fLogicalPos),' LA',dbgs(fLogicalAntiPos));
end;

function TSynEditMarkupBracket.GetMarkupAttributeAtRowCol(const aRow: Integer;
  const aStartCol: TLazSynDisplayTokenBound; const AnRtlInfo: TLazSynDisplayRtlInfo): TSynSelectedColor;
begin
  Result := nil;
  if ((FBracketHighlightPos.y = aRow) and  (FBracketHighlightPos.x = aStartCol.Logical))
  or ((FBracketHighlightAntiPos.y = aRow) and  (FBracketHighlightAntiPos.x = aStartCol.Logical))
  then begin
    Result := MarkupInfo;
    MarkupInfo.SetFrameBoundsLog(aStartCol.Logical, aStartCol.Logical + 1); // bracket is alvays 1 byte
  end;
end;

procedure TSynEditMarkupBracket.GetNextMarkupColAfterRowCol(const aRow: Integer;
  const aStartCol: TLazSynDisplayTokenBound; const AnRtlInfo: TLazSynDisplayRtlInfo; out ANextPhys,
  ANextLog: Integer);
begin
  ANextLog := -1;
  ANextPhys := -1;
  if (FBracketHighlightPos.y = aRow) then begin
    if  (FBracketHighlightPos.x > aStartCol.Logical )
    then ANextLog := FBracketHighlightPos.x
    else if  (FBracketHighlightPos.x + 1 > aStartCol.Logical )
    then ANextLog := FBracketHighlightPos.x + 1; // end of bracket
  end;
  if (FBracketHighlightAntiPos.y = aRow) then begin
    if  (FBracketHighlightAntiPos.x > aStartCol.Logical )
    and ((FBracketHighlightAntiPos.x < ANextLog) or (ANextLog < 0))
    then ANextLog := FBracketHighlightAntiPos.x
    else if  (FBracketHighlightAntiPos.x + 1 > aStartCol.Logical )
    and ((FBracketHighlightAntiPos.x + 1 < ANextLog) or (ANextLog < 0))
    then ANextLog := FBracketHighlightAntiPos.x + 1;
  end
end;

end.
